Nonprofits get $10 million grant from Google to expand AI

Mashable Tech

Channeled through community foundations in Atlanta, Austin, Columbia, New York City, and San Francisco, more than $10 million in grants have been awarded to technical nonprofits that will then supply individualized AI support to organizations in their communities. SEE ALSO: Character.AI

Panera Bread Foundation Announces 2023 Grant Application is Open

NonProfit PRO

The open application period for the Panera Bread Foundation grant program is now open, and will close Nov. The Foundation awards grants to non-profit organizations that provide access to education, opportunity, and mentorship to underserved children and youth.
